Exactly How to Beginning Mental Wellness Therapy
If you're battling with mental health, there are many sources readily available to aid. This overview will discuss the actions you can require to begin treatment, including counseling and drug.


Psychotherapy, likewise called talk treatment or counselling, is the primary element of the majority of treatment plans. You can get psychiatric therapy in person or online. Additionally, a selection of brain-stimulation therapies can be used to deal with specific problems.

Make an Appointment
It is very important to look for therapy for psychological health concerns, just as you would certainly a physical disorder. Talk treatment, psychiatric medicine and peer support can enhance your lifestyle.

Ask friends and family participants for referrals for a specialist or therapist. If they can not provide any names, try searching for suppliers online: National companies like NAMI and MHA supply resources to help people discover care. Lots of insurer additionally have tools to locate service providers in your area.

Your very first consultation will possibly consist of an evaluation. The professional will ask you questions regarding your signs and just how they influence your day-to-day live. They may use a book called the Diagnostic and Statistical Handbook of Mental Disorders (DSM-5), published by the American Psychiatric Association, to make a diagnosis.

If your signs are serious, you could require a greater degree of therapy. In many cases, this will certainly indicate a remain in a psychiatric hospital. Other choices are day or partial hospitalization, domestic treatment and neighborhood support groups.

Consult with Your Therapist
Find a therapist that fits your individuality and schedule. The relationship you form with your therapist is important and is usually called the "therapeutic partnership."

Study specialists on-line by examining their internet sites or social networks web pages for biographies and pictures. You can likewise ask for referrals from buddies who have actually mosted likely to treatment themselves, your medical care physician or a mental health and wellness advocate. Numerous insurance companies additionally have directory sites of specialists they deal with.

When you call to make your initial consultation, supply determining info like name and address as well as the signs and symptoms you have actually been experiencing. Make sure to tell the person that addresses the phone if you have insurance policy coverage and about any other limitations, such as deductibles or co-pays, that could influence your capability to access therapy. Your specialist might be able to give you advice concerning taking care of expenses or recommend sources to aid. They can additionally refer you to a various therapist who is far better furnished to assist with your specific needs.

Plan for Your Initial Session
You ought to prepare ahead of time for your initial session by making a listing of your concerns and objectives for treatment. For instance, perhaps you intend to quit choosing the same battle with a liked one or maybe you support groups require clearness about why you're battling at the office. The more details you can be, the much better your therapist will certainly be able to aid.

Additionally, make a listing of your medications consisting of over the counter and organic supplements. This will certainly be useful to your specialist in case you need to begin taking medicine or if your symptoms transform over the course of treatment.

Lastly, take a moment to consider what led you to look for mental health therapy. This is typically a difficult step, as individuals who enter treatment tend to be in distress. Having a purpose in mind will certainly help you to really feel equipped and encouraged to tackle your difficulties. Whether you're seeking an on the internet therapist or a specialist in person, recognize that you're making a brave and important action to prioritize your mental wellness.

Deal with Yourself
In a society that can make psychological health therapy seem taboo, it is necessary to comprehend that requesting for help is an act of self-care. Talk with your primary care medical professional, who can commonly refer you to a therapist or psychoanalyst.

If left untreated, psychological wellness symptoms normally weaken with time, causing family problems, loss of buddies, chemical abuse and even inpatient hospital stays. Early engagement in therapy enables individuals to gain dealing abilities and discover to handle their signs prior to they escalate.

While treatment is the cornerstone of psychological health therapy, there are a wide variety of other strategies to helping individuals feel much better. These consist of lifestyle modifications, support system and a variety of drug options like antidepressants, mood stabilizers and antianxiety medicines. Medication can be particularly helpful when utilized combined with psychotherapy, since it can lower or alleviate signs and symptoms that make other treatments much less reliable. This can be particularly beneficial in dealing with more serious problems, such as depression and bipolar affective disorder.
